Hello:
Have the standard NID (network interface device) telephone box on the outside of my house. But, there is also a smaller J 104 box right next to it. Did a lot of Googling, but cannot find anything on a J 104, or J104, box. Anyone know what it is, and/or a possible link to where they are described, and how used ? Thanks, Bob |

Bob,
Sounds to me like it may be just a 4 connection splice Inside wiring should not be spliced outside without being inside a protected box. The splice will go bad and tape will not keep it dry. So they sometimes used a small plastic box about 4 or 5 inches square with 4 lugs inside to splice out pieces of inside wiring that were too short to reach the new nid when converting over from the old protectors it kept the repairman or installer from having to replace a wire run when it was too short to reach the nids. Open it up and look, if it's on the inside wiring side of the nid,, it's your chuck "Robert11" wrote in message . ..
